Marcel Cramoysan, born in Étretat on January 1, 1915, and died in Bois-Guillaume on April 26, 2007, was a French painter and lithographer of the Rouen School. A student of the Post-Impressionist Robert Antoine Pinchon (1886–1943), Marcel Cramoysan was a figurative painter whose work focused primarily on landscapes—especially those of Normandy—as well as still lifes, floral arrangements, circus scenes, and a few portraits...

Cramoysan decorated the school in Étretat with paintings illustrating La Fontaine’s Fables and Perrault’s Tales. At its inauguration in 1957, this school was declared “the most beautiful school in France” by Raymond Lindon

Based at 8 Rue Quesney in Rouen, this “minor master in the clear and luminous tradition of the painters of the Rouen School” was first appreciated by collectors and galleries in Rouen, then in Paris: he joined the Pétridès Gallery, where his works were displayed alongside those

of Vlaminck, Foujita, and Utrillo.

He began working in lithography in the 1970s.

He sold his works in Japan through the Taménaga Gallery.

Oil on canvas, signed “île d’Oléron” in the lower left corner on the reverse, dated 1973, and countersigned on the reverse.

PREVIOUS RESTORATION not visible from the front; a fabric patch is visible on the back

Dimensions: 38 x 55 cm
With original frame: 54 x 71 cm
